We all have our stories and mine may not be so different from yours. I began smoking at the age of 14 when an adult neighbor took me and several friends out to a nearby lake and dared us to light up. It changed my life and not in a good way. We thought we were so "cool." I even thought it relaxed me, but in reality it only made me feel worse. Stealing cigarettes from my mom was a daily thing. I never thought about quitting until I was preparing to be a mom, but other times after that were so bad that I didn't know myself. The stress from cold turkey was awful so I lit up again and again. I even ended up in the ER with nicotine poisoning from the patch (it's pure nicotine). In 2003 I came down with bronchitis which went on for over 3 months. A friend at work noticed my constant coughing. She quit with hypnosis and suggested I visit her "guy." I laughed at first, thinking it was going to be like a Vegas entertainment show but I made the appointment anyway. I was desperate. I went, I walked out a nonsmoker, but still had challenges because he didn't address my personal habits and triggers. It was a walk in, talk for a few minutes, do the hypnosis, and walk out. About 4 months later I drank two glasses of wine and thinking I could smoke just one. I took a puff, coughed, put it out but I was back to smoking full time within a week. I actually prepared myself for that second session, knowing my triggers, my habits and what could get in the way of long term success. I had to educate the hypnotist on what I personally needed. Paying for a second session could have been avoided if he had me do some insights into my habit before I went the first time. Fortunately he was open to integrating that info into that 2nd session. That was 22 years ago and I haven't craved smoking since.
